In the September '06 magazine, I notice that in the "picking the perfect camcorder" write-up, I notice the sentence that said "Mac's don't currently support burning HDDVD's so you'll need to invest in an external drive". Now, technically that isn't infact true. My buddy from the apple store showed me how to burn high def footage from DVD Studio Pro onto a standard DVD and have it work on a HD DVD player. All you have to do is create a new dvd studiop pro document with the format set to HD DVD and encode the files correctly and the video should play on any regular HD DVD player. I'm not a complete pro at this, but he showed me the DVD and told me that he went to best buy and stuck it in a HD DVD player and suprised everybody. Sure, right now Mac's can't burn 25 gigs of video to a DVD for a blueray or HD DVD, but they can for sure burn HD footage to a DVD that you can watch in all it's glory on an "HD DVD" player.

True, but you're limited to 30 minutes of MPEG-2 and people have reported many problems getting everything to work properly.
